Human skin _ Immunolabeling of type XVIII collagen domain

Numerous studies highlighted that collagen domains play a key role in the cellular behavior such as proliferation and migration of endothelial cells. Although very studied, the antitumor action of collagen domains has not been fully described yet. In this framework of research (Emergence research contract, 2006), Novotec collaborates with Research teams to develop and produce antibodies specific to these domains, which are subject to publication. During their characterization, the localization of these circulating domains and of the whole molecule (macromolecule) was compared in healthy tissues and pathological tissues.

These « customized » antibodies are the property of our partners. Nevertheless, with their agreement, antibodies can be added to the range commercialized by Novotec.
